Firecracker-related injuries reach 300: DOH

MANILA - At least 307 firecracker-related injuries have been recorded as of Friday morning, still lower than those reported during the same period last year, the Department of Health (DOH) said.

Between December 21 and January 4, 305 people sustained burn and eye injuries from the use of firecrackers, while 2 others ingested gunpowder from fireworks, the DOH said in its latest report.

The number of cases rose after the New Year revelry as some incidents were reported late, the agency said.

"The number is 40 percent lower compared to the same reporting period in 2018," the statement read.

Nearly half of the injuries were due to the use of kuwitis, luces, piccolo, boga, and 5-star firecrackers, data from the DOH showed.

The health department is expected to release the final count of firecracker-related injuries on Saturday.
